What should I do about this pet shop?

I bought a guinea pig from pet land discount 3 weeks ago with everything it needed. Shes an Abyssinian guinea pig and we love her so much now. Well now i have to give her back to the pet store because i found this bump on her with hair missing around the bump. I notice her scratching it and then i started looking it up on the net.I think she may have mites. Anyway I called the pet shop and told them what happened and they were on some defensive mood,”that she didnt get it from their shop because all animals get checked by a vet before being sent to the shop” (BLAH BLAH)and i kept saying “YES IT DID,YOU SOLD IT TO ME THIS WAY!” so now im not only sad but pissed off cause they dont want to give us our money back but give us another guinea pig.I just want my money back. I dont know what im going to do tomorrow. Any advice????

three weeks is a long time for something like this to go unnoticed. If your guinea pig had mites (or anything else) from the shop, you would have noticed within a few days.

I know your upset with the shop, but it doesn’t really sound like they can do anything for you. Keep in mind that you have had your guinea pig for three weeks now, not only are you bonded with it, but it is bonded with you. By giving him back to the pet shop would be a cruel thing to do.

One thing that happens when you buy pets is that they do, from time to time, get sick, and part of being a responsible owner to your pet is being able to take them to the vet when they are ill.

My advice to you is to keep your pet, take him to the vet and get him checked out, and lastly, call the pet shop back and apologize. Three weeks is too long for something that they did to show up.
